Does anyone have a Wagoneer with the Hurricane? What kinds of MPG are you getting?
I own a 2022 Series I with a 6.4L Hemi. I took it in yesterday for the first 5000 mile service. My truck has been awesome. They gave me a 2023 Series 3 as a loaner with a Twin Turbo Charged Hurricane engine. I drove the truck for a full day.
The gas mileage is definitely better with the Hurricane engine, maybe 3-4 miles per gallon better depending on driving.
The engine is extremely quiet. I believe the sales person I spoke to said the engine comes in two versions a larger one and a smaller one and this had the smaller one. It is quick when you step on it...but doesn't come close to the performance and sound (and fun) of my 6.4 Hemi. Ill take my 13.5mpg any day over the Hurricane.

That was back in November. I think your seat dyno is off. If you were in a Wagoneer Series 3 you had the S.O. Hurricane motor. The Grand features the H.O. 510 hp and it’s faster than the 6.4. The 0-60 best was 4.6 and the best 1/4 mile was 13.4 in my GW3. It is quieter and does have a good sound when on it just not a loud v-8 type. I have 6,xxx miles now.

So got my new GWIII this week. Engine is great. Very fast. Have not driven a Hemi, but I have an M8, and while this is clearly much different, it is surprisingly fast. The one down part is the Turbo lag. Much more noticeable than in the 2018 F-150 I traded (Although the GWIII is faster) which had the 3.5 Ecoboost. With that said once it spools it pulls hard. As far as the exhaust sound, I really did not notice one, but for me, I want a quiet ride in this one, as I get all the exhaust noise I need from my BMW.
